h3cCfgOperateEntryAgeOutTime
H3C-CONFIG-MAN-MIB ·
.1.3.6.1.4.1.2011.10.2.4.1.2.2
Object
scalar r/w
minuteInteger32
The number of minutes an unactive h3cCfgOperateEntry SHOULD be kept in the h3cCfgOperateTable before it is active. The object is a factor taken account of when it needs delete some rows make room in h3cCfgOperateTable.
